Provider Score in 27827, Falkland, North Carolina

The Provider Score for the Breast Cancer Score in 27827, Falkland, North Carolina is 85 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 100.00 percent of the residents in 27827 has some form of health insurance. 6.43 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 99.42 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ase. Military veterans should know that percent of the residents in the ZIP Code of 27827 have VA health insurance. Also, percent of the residents receive TRICARE.

For the 25 residents under the age of 18, there is an estimate of 109 pediatricians in a 20-mile radius of 27827. An estimate of 1 geriatricians or physicians who focus on the elderly who can serve the 11 residents over the age of 65 years.

In a 20-mile radius, there are 4,832 health care providers accessible to residents in 27827, Falkland, North Carolina.

## Breast Cancer Score Analysis: Falkland, NC (ZIP Code 27827)

This analysis provides a comprehensive overview of breast cancer care accessibility and quality within ZIP Code 27827, focusing on the availability of primary care physicians (PCPs) in Falkland, NC, and the services offered by local healthcare providers. The goal is to evaluate the landscape for women seeking preventative care, diagnosis, and treatment related to breast cancer. We will examine factors like physician-to-patient ratios, notable practices, telemedicine adoption, and the availability of mental health resources, all crucial elements in determining the overall “Breast Cancer Score” for this specific geographic area.

The foundation of effective breast cancer care rests upon a robust primary care infrastructure. In Falkland, the availability of PCPs is paramount. Assessing the physician-to-patient ratio provides a critical metric. A low ratio, indicating a scarcity of PCPs relative to the population, can significantly hinder access to timely screenings, referrals, and ongoing care. While precise population data for Falkland is necessary to determine the exact ratio, an investigation into the number of practicing PCPs serving the area, compared to the estimated population of Falkland and the surrounding ZIP code, is essential. This initial assessment sets the stage for understanding the potential challenges women face in accessing primary care, a crucial first step in breast cancer detection and management.

Beyond the raw numbers, the quality and scope of services offered by the PCPs are vital. Do the practices actively promote breast cancer screening guidelines, such as mammograms and clinical breast exams? Do they have established referral pathways to specialists, including oncologists, surgeons, and radiologists? Practices that proactively integrate breast cancer screening into their routine care, educate patients about risk factors, and facilitate prompt referrals contribute significantly to a higher Breast Cancer Score. Conversely, practices lacking these elements may indicate a lower score, potentially leading to delayed diagnoses and poorer outcomes.

The presence of standout practices within the 27827 ZIP code is another key factor. Identifying clinics or individual physicians who demonstrate a commitment to excellence in breast cancer care is crucial. This includes practices that utilize advanced screening technologies, participate in clinical trials, or offer comprehensive patient support programs. These standout practices serve as models for others and can significantly elevate the overall quality of care available in the area. Researching the reputations of local practices, gathering patient testimonials, and evaluating their adherence to evidence-based guidelines will help identify these valuable resources.

The adoption of telemedicine is increasingly important in healthcare, and its impact on breast cancer care is noteworthy. Telemedicine offers the potential to improve access to care, particularly for women in rural areas like Falkland. Virtual consultations with PCPs, specialists, and mental health professionals can reduce travel time and costs, making it easier for women to receive timely care. The Breast Cancer Score will be influenced by the extent to which local practices have embraced telemedicine, the types of services offered virtually, and the ease with which patients can access these services. Practices that have successfully integrated telemedicine into their care models will likely contribute to a higher score.

Mental health support is an often-overlooked but critical aspect of breast cancer care. A diagnosis of breast cancer can be emotionally devastating, and access to mental health resources is essential for patients navigating the challenges of diagnosis, treatment, and survivorship. The Breast Cancer Score will consider the availability of mental health professionals, such as therapists and counselors, in the area. Are there mental health providers who specialize in oncology-related issues? Do local healthcare providers offer support groups or counseling services? The presence of robust mental health resources will positively impact the score, reflecting a commitment to holistic patient care.

Furthermore, the accessibility of specialized care is critical. The proximity to comprehensive cancer centers, hospitals with dedicated oncology departments, and specialized breast cancer surgeons plays a significant role. While Falkland may be a smaller community, the availability of nearby facilities that offer advanced treatments, such as radiation therapy and chemotherapy, is essential. The Breast Cancer Score will consider the ease of access to these specialized services, including travel time and transportation options.

In conclusion, the Breast Cancer Score for ZIP Code 27827 and the primary care availability in Falkland is a multifaceted assessment. It considers the physician-to-patient ratio, the quality of services offered by PCPs, the presence of standout practices, the adoption of telemedicine, the availability of mental health resources, and the accessibility of specialized cancer care. A high score indicates a community that prioritizes early detection, comprehensive care, and patient support. A lower score may highlight areas where improvements are needed to ensure that women in Falkland and the surrounding area have access to the best possible breast cancer care.
